About

D. Maydan is a scholar working on Electrical and Electronic Engineering, Atomic and Molecular Physics, and Optics and Biomedical Engineering. According to data from OpenAlex, D. Maydan has authored 32 papers receiving a total of 638 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Electrical and Electronic Engineering, 14 papers in Atomic and Molecular Physics, and Optics and 6 papers in Biomedical Engineering. Recurrent topics in D. Maydan’s work include Advancements in Photolithography Techniques (10 papers), Photorefractive and Nonlinear Optics (8 papers) and Solid State Laser Technologies (6 papers). D. Maydan is often cited by papers focused on Advancements in Photolithography Techniques (10 papers), Photorefractive and Nonlinear Optics (8 papers) and Solid State Laser Technologies (6 papers). D. Maydan collaborates with scholars based in United Kingdom, Israel and United States. D. Maydan's co-authors include R. B. Chesler, G. A. Coquin, José R. Maldonado, Yizhak Marcus and Gary N. Taylor and has published in prestigious journals such as Applied Physics Letters, Journal of Applied Physics and The Journal of Physical Chemistry.
